Pathological reports like MRI, CT scan, PET CT scan are widely used to evaluate the presence and severity of cancer inside the body. A surgeon or expert ENT surgeon with special experience in Oncology needs to be consulted for oral or throat cancer. Patients suffering from thorax or lung cancer are under special need of a thoracic surgical oncologist. Similarly, the ones with oesophagus cancer need treatment under its specific doctor along with a thoracic team. Patients with food pipe and stomach cancer need to consult G-I surgeon, and Uro-Oncologists are responsible for treating kidney or urinary bladder cancer. Recent years have seen a surge in women witnessing the agony of ovarian cancer. Such cases require adept clinical surgeries by a gynecologist-oncologist. In CMRI, there are respective departments for radiation therapy as well. Two distinct departments are, diagnostic radiology & therapeutic radiology. Radiation is not used for all types of cancer. The medical oncology department has two distinct categories- pediatric oncology, concerned with treatment of cancer in children, & hematology, concerned with blood and bone marrow cancer.”
